Abstract
This paper considers the stabilization of switched nonlinear systems, having switching modes in a comparable decoupled linearizable normal form. The switching law is assumed being unobservable. First, it is proved that under a mild condition the global stabilizability can be achieved. A design technique of stabilizing controller is provided. Then a necessary and sufficient condition is revealed for a switched nonlinear system to be feedback transferable to the comparable decoupled linearizable normal form. Thirdly, the result is used for local stabilization of more general switched nonlinear systems
